"The boards are just placed one over the one" - maybe you are saturating
the eNB receiver? Try to put the boards a bit further apart and reduce the
UE tx gain then. Looking at your eNB logs, your UL SNR does not look right.
For instance this line tells you that:

> 14:18:59.318544 [PHY0] [I] [02504] PUSCH: rnti=0x47, prb=(2,5), tbs=7,
> mcs=0, rv=1, snr=-0.2 dB, n_iter=8, crc=KO, dec_time= 131 us


Such low SNR is causing the connection drops.

>> In the logs you provided earlier, your UL SNR looks very low. Can you
>> increase your UE tx_gain? You can do this by changing the ue.conf or
>> passing the cmd line flag: "--rf.tx_gain=<value>".
>>
>> Take a look at your device maximum gain, and set something within those
>> bounds. If it does not work, try to put the boards closer to each other.

>>>> Hey Nehemiah,
>>>>
>>>> Your uplink signal seems quite weak in the UL. It is always a good idea
>>>> to test your physical link first to see if everything is working as
>>>> expected. Can you run the "pdsch_ue/pdsch_enb" example, as suggested by
>>>> Alejandro, but in both directions? You can find these examples in your
>>>> srsLTE build folder (I am gonna assume your build folder is called
>>>> "build"). To run the examples, run the following commands:
>>>> *computer 1*: ./build/lib/examples/pdsch_ue -f 2630e6 -r 0x1234
>>>> *computer 2*: ./build/lib/examples/pdsch_enb -f 2630e6
>>>> If the constellation looks ok, swap it around: run the pdsch_ue in
>>>> computer 2 and pdsch_enb in computer 1. It should look fine in both
>>>> directions. If not, it is either your tx gains are too low in one of the
>>>> boards, the distances are too high, or you have a faulty device.

>>>>>> Can you also share the UE and eNB logs? To get the logs, follow the
>>>>>> steps:
>>>>>> - for the UE:
>>>>>> run: "sudo srsue --log.all_level=info"
>>>>>> the log file can be found in "/tmp/ue.log"
>>>>>> - for the eNB:
>>>>>> run: "sudo srsenb --log.all_level=info"
>>>>>> the enb log file can be found in "/tmp/enb.log"

>>>>>>> From my experience when you have several unsuccessful random access
>>>>>>> is probably because of insuficient power. Do you have LTE compliant
>>>>>>> antennas?
>>>>>>>
>>>>>>> Check the power from the side of the UE, with pdsch_ue -f (frequency
>>>>>>> of the enb) in example folder. To have a proper communication you
>>>>>>> should have more than 5dB of SNR.
>>>>>>>
>>>>>>> BTW, I would use the usrp as a enb and a bladerf as a UE, the usrp
>>>>>>> was more tested as a enb.
